Description
TQ 5956 IGHTHAM THE STREET 5/20 (south-east side)
Tudor Cottage GV II
House or hall-house. Originally part of a hall-house. C16. Plaster and applied half-timber facade of late C19 date on earlier brick walls. Red brick to north. Plain tiled roof with dormer to right and return gable with decorated barge-boards to left. Two storeys; 2 windows, C19 lattic casements, on first floor canted bay window on ground floor to left. Recessed panelled C18 door to right with flat projecting hood. This property forms half of the original house, Sycamore Cottage next door the other half later additions to north and behind.
